An educational game for kids to help them learn about financial literacy!

This will start out with games that already exist. Simulator games are great for seeing what happens when you make decisions.

    My kids played the original which was taken off line a few years ago. https://newcp.net/en/

    You had to work and save to buy things. Not exactly cash flow but you did get to learn delayed gratification.
